Key Insights in the Smart Grid Market

The report highlights how artificial intelligence is transforming smart grid operations by enabling real-time demand forecasting, predictive maintenance, fault detection, energy storage management, and distributed resource optimization.

Global economies including the US, China, Japan, India, and the European Union are accelerating investments in high-voltage DC infrastructure and smart meter rollouts to support net-zero targets and improve energy efficiency.

Transmission infrastructure investment continues to grow alongside smart grid adoption, with transmission spending reaching $343.2 billion in 2025 and expected to increase to $411 billion in 2026.

The report also examines how smart grids are becoming critical to supporting electric vehicle charging networks, decentralized energy systems, and large-scale renewable integration.
